Welcome to the city that inspired William Shakespeare to write Romeo and Juliet, the most famous tragic story of all time, and inspired us to create a board game. You find yourself in the Renaissance, a time when Verona became a major center of trade and culture, but also of corruption and intrigue. The city is so powerful that it has broken free from the rule of the rest of Italy. However, its ruler, Prince Escalus, is a weak monarch, and influential families are seizing control of the city. Who will seize power? The battle begins now.

Verona is a board game that won the fifth annual Creative Contest in 2010, organized by the Czech Board Game Society. Players compete against each other through auctions, predicting planned intrigues, and completing secret and public objectives. The winner is the one who gains both dominance on the game board and economic and military strength. The game is fully localized into Czech.
